Grossetana
Grossetana refers to a breed of pig originating from the Maremma region of Tuscany, Italy. It is a large, robust breed known for its black coat, though variations in coloration can occur. The Grossetana pig is characterized by its long snout, floppy ears, and a muscular build. Historically, this breed was raised for its meat, which is prized for its quality and flavor, often used in the production of cured meats like prosciutto and salumi.
